Why Eco-Friendly Beauty Matters
The beauty industry is one of the largest contributors to waste and pollution, with millions of tons of packaging, chemicals, and other materials ending up in landfills and oceans every year. By choosing eco-friendly beauty products and practices, we can help reduce this waste and minimize the harm caused to the environment. Additionally, many eco-friendly beauty products are made with natural, organic ingredients that are better for our skin and health.
Sustainable Tips for a Greener Glam Routine
So, how can you make your beauty routine more eco-friendly? Here are some sustainable tips to get you started:
- Choose products with minimal packaging or those that use recycled materials.
- Opt for natural, organic ingredients that are biodegradable and free from harsh chemicals.
- Use reusable makeup pads and cotton rounds instead of disposable ones.
- Buy products in bulk to reduce packaging waste.
- Avoid products with microbeads, which can harm the environment and wildlife.
- Use a refillable water bottle and avoid single-use plastic water bottles.
- Support brands that prioritize sustainability and eco-friendliness.
- DIY your own beauty products using natural ingredients like coconut oil, shea butter, and essential oils.
